Web17 okt. 2024 · A: We can store blood for 42 days if we do not freeze it. Frozen blood can be stored ten years, but freezing blood is a poor way of storing it. Generally speaking, we store blood in the refrigerator, where we can store it for up to 42 days. What should be the maximum time for the separation of cells and serum? WebRed blood cells may be stored under refrigeration for a maximum of 42 days. Platelets are stored at room temperature and may be kept for a maximum of five to seven days. …
Web3 apr. 2024 · However, serum and plasma samples should be analyzed as soon as possible and can only be stored at 4 degrees Celsius for three days.
